Gibson Bay Still Great
I had played this course many times but had not played in the last few years. Course was in great shape except for pitch marks on the greens. It is a shame that players don't fix their ball marks. This course is a challenge for most due to blind shots on several holes. It is not a simple course, but does offer some nice scoring opportunities. Very friendly staff and nice club house. You really can't go wrong playing here.

Winter Golf at Gibson Bay
Considering it's mid-March, rain earlier in the day and week, the course is in great shape. Tee boxes very good shape except the par 3's were a little rough, but to be expected coming out of winter. Greens were excellent, very well drained, the bunkers well maintained and conditioned. There are fields and Lake Reba surrounding the course, birds singing, ducks quacking, all producing a relaxing venue.

Rolling hills
Several fairways are tight which require some good shot placement and the rolling hills adds to the information needed for some well played shots. The greens were challenging for both of us but we still managed to par several of them. I enjoy courses like this and fact that it's 30 minutes from Lexington is a bonus. The staff was top notch and even though our area has had very little rain for weeks the greens and fairways were good. We will be back for some more golf soon!
